American Armenian Rose Float Wins President\’s Trophy

PASADENA — Officials of the 126th Rose Parade announced winning float entries for the Tournament of Roses held on January 1st.

American Armenian Rose Float was awarded The President’s Trophy “for effective floral use and presentation”

The float named ‘Cradle of Civilization’ celebrated the story of Armenian immigrants who have contributed to society. This was the groups first Rose Parade appearance.

One hundred years ago the Tournament of Roses chose Mr. Pasigian, an Armenian-American as the Grand Marshal, but this was the first time the Armenian-American community has been represented as a float.
